WebNov 4, 2016 · Cattle with mild signs usually recover spontaneously within several days. Severely affected cattle show marked respiratory distress with mouth breathing, protrusion of the tongue, and drooling. A loud expiratory grunt is common, but coughing is unusual. Mild exercise increases the respiratory effort dramatically and may precipitate death.
